Weak monsoon start may push FY27 food inflation to 6%: Report
A report by CareEdge Ratings suggests that food inflation in India is expected to hover around 6% in FY27, with the overall Consumer Price Index (CPI) inflation estimated at 5%. This outlook comes after a 41.5% shortfall in rainfall during the initial phase of the monsoon, sparking worries about crop production. Additionally, rising costs for edible oils may contribute to further upward pressure on food prices.
